> I have to jump in here. I had the same problem with my '98 CC about two
> years ago at 81,000 miles. Front brakes not releasing to the point of
> turning the rotors blue. You didn't want to touch the wheels they were so
> hot! I seem to recall the right side was worse but can't be certain.
> Anyway, I posted to the DML searching for the answer. Everyone said
> calipers and the booster. After replacing those (at great expense),

And since you mentioned "expense", I have to jump in here to say....to
everyone....throwing parts at a problem is a very expensive form of
troubleshooting! Darn near everything has performance parameters that can
be tested. In this particular case we're talking residual pressure. It
can be measured and traced back to its source. Of course that takes
knowledge, tools and time. If money is more readily available, and
throwing away perfectly good parts doesn't bother you, well....I dunno what
to tell ya.

> the locking up continued. Finally, the master cyl. and proportioning
> valve were replaced together and that has been the cure. Just my $0.02.
